Iron County, UT falls within the normal range for household financial distress at 41.5 — 2254th nationally out of 3144 counties. The primary driver is Housing Cost Burden, where housing costs consume a moderate share of household income. Within Utah, it ranks 12th of 29 counties. Among its 5 neighboring counties, 4 show more distress.
